Description
SearchWP Job Manager Integration Features
- Just by activating WP Job Manager Integration your’ll automatically enable SearchWP to handle the keyword search field for both WP Job Manager core and the Resume Addon. All of the other filters will remain functional an untouched, this extension merely restricts the keyword-provided results.
- There are a number of filters to help with your WP Job Manager Integration implementation: searchwp_wpjmi_hijack_job_listing_search
- Whether the extension will integrate with Job Listing searches. Default is true, to disable.
- searchwp_wpjmi_job_engine – Which search engine configuration to use for Job Listing searches. Default is default, but your can easily use a Supplemental Search Engine.
- searchwp_wpjmi_job_post_type_override – WP Job Manager appropriately limits Job Listing search results to the expected post_type but if your want to override that and force the search engine configuration to take precedence, your can do that.
- searchwp_wpjmi_hijack_resume_search
- Whether the extension will integrate with Resume searches. Default is true, to disable.
- searchwp_wpjmi_resume_engine
- Which search engine configuration to use for Resume searches. Default is default, but your can easily use a Supplemental Search Engine-
- searchwp_wpjmi_resume_post_type_override
- WP Job Manager appropriately limits Resume search results to the expected post_type but if your want to override that and force the search engine configuration to take precedence, your can do that.
- searchwp_wpjmi_bubble_featured
- As of version 1.5.12 WP Job Manager Integration will bubble Featured listings to the top of results. This behavior can be prevented by adding the following to your theme’s functions.php.
